In this conversation, James Ricciardi, a mental health historian and former lawyer, shares his personal journey with bipolar disorder and discusses the intersection of mental illness and success. He highlights the historical stigma surrounding mental health, the experiences of notable leaders like Winston Churchill and Lyndon Johnson, and contemporary figures who have openly discussed their struggles. Ricciardi emphasizes the need for a shift in public perception and understanding of mental illness as a legitimate health issue, akin to physical illnesses.
